Output 08d809836b4ce8a93809d77c957296930caa8446f70b6069b26450c688e415fa:1

value
42361354
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dbe7534b35256558ca784a79b04633bce7c7243e OP_EQUALVERIFY OP_CHECKSIG
address
1M3k6nBrarqjSxtRKqgUAx8572mW9xorRv
transaction
08d809836b4ce8a93809d77c957296930caa8446f70b6069b26450c688e415fa
spent
true